The Global Women Health Market size is expected to reach USD 58.10 billion by 2030, according to a new study by Polaris Market Research. The surge in demand for women's wellness solutions, increasing awareness of gynecological health, and the growing focus on preventive healthcare are the key drivers propelling this market forward.
This market encompasses a wide range of products and services, including reproductive health, hormonal therapies, maternal health, and general wellness solutions. With rising health concerns among women, there is an increasing need for healthcare services, products, and treatments tailored to their unique physiological and emotional needs.

Key Market Growth Drivers
1. Increasing Awareness of Women's Health Issues
Over the past few years, there has been a marked increase in the awareness of women's specific health issues, especially with growing social media campaigns and public health initiatives. The focus on preventive healthcare has led to women becoming more conscious of their health needs and seeking out specialized treatments and wellness products.
2. Rising Incidence of Gynecological Disorders
The prevalence of gynecological disorders such as endometriosis, PCOS, fibroids, and ovarian cysts is increasing globally, contributing to the demand for medical treatments and interventions. The need for gynecological health services is driving the growth of this market, with products like hormonal therapies and fertility treatments becoming more widely accessible.
3. Advancements in Hormonal Therapies
The market for hormonal therapies is expanding, particularly for menopause management, contraception, and fertility treatments. Hormonal imbalance in women is a significant factor contributing to conditions such as acne, weight gain, and mood disorders. Advanced hormone replacement therapies (HRT) and oral contraceptives are gaining popularity as effective solutions for managing these health concerns.
4. Growing Focus on Preventive Healthcare
The shift towards preventive healthcare is a key factor fueling market growth. Women are increasingly investing in wellness products such as multivitamins, supplements, and personalized health plans to manage their overall health. This trend reflects the global movement toward maintaining optimal health and preventing chronic diseases before they become severe.

Market Segmentation
The Women Health Market is segmented based on product type, condition type, end-user, and region.
By Product Type:
-
Pharmaceutical Products: This includes prescription medications for gynecological health, hormonal therapies, fertility treatments, and menopausal care.
-
Nutraceuticals and Dietary Supplements: Women are increasingly turning to supplements for managing weight, improving skin health, and balancing hormones.
-
Medical Devices and Diagnostic Equipment: Products like mammography equipment, breast health devices, and diagnostic tools designed for women's health monitoring.
By Condition Type:
-
Reproductive Health: This segment includes products and services related to fertility, contraception, and treatments for reproductive disorders like PCOS, fibroids, and endometriosis.
-
Menopausal Health: Hormonal therapies, HRT, and other solutions to manage menopause symptoms such as hot flashes and mood swings.
-
Bone Health: Products aimed at preventing osteoporosis and other bone-related issues, common among postmenopausal women.
-
Mental Health and Wellness: Addressing mental health issues such as anxiety and depression, particularly among women facing hormonal changes or balancing work and family life.
By End-User:
-
Hospitals and Clinics: A major segment, driven by women seeking professional care for reproductive health, pregnancy, and gynecological disorders.
-
Homecare and Pharmacies: An increasing number of women are opting for home-based treatments, including over-the-counter medications and wellness products.
-
Fitness and Wellness Centers: Many women are opting for wellness programs that focus on physical health, diet, and mental well-being.
